We need to correctly select the filter plate type of the filter press. We must first know why we need different types of filter press filter plates. Because the filter press directly accepts the filtration of the filter is the filter press filter chamber, and the filter chamber is composed of a number of different filter plates and filter cloth. Therefore, the choice of different types of filter press filter plates directly affects the work of the filter press. The storage space of the filter plate is determined by the mold at the time of manufacture of the filter plate, and the storage space of each filter chamber is fixed.

In the filtration process, different types of filter press filter plates determine the filter area and storage space of the filter press filter chamber, and the single filter chamber filter area is left with the number of filter plates is the entire filter press The filtration area, in the same way, the storage space of a single filter chamber is the total storage space of the filter press, and we can grasp the basis of selecting the filter plate type of the filter press. We need to count the total amount of the filtered object for one day, and then calculate the solid content of the filtered material, that is, the ratio of the solids contained in the liquid. The known solid content is the total amount of the filter remaining in one day. With the filter press working for one day, the data obtained is the amount of solids that need to be stored every hour for the filter press. The data is then divided by the filter chamber storage space corresponding to the initial selected filter plate size, and the resulting structure is the number of sheets required for the filter plate of such size. Of course, the number of sheets is too much, and the longer the filter press is manufactured, the appropriate size of the filter press can be increased.

This makes it possible to choose the model and number of sheets that are suitable for our own filter press.
